
Chronic Wasting Disease (CWD), colloquially known as “Zombie Deer Disease,” is a neurodegenerative disorder affecting deer species, which causes drastic weight loss, coordination loss, and aggressive behavior, resembling zombie-like traits. Although no human cases have been reported, the disease’s similarity to other prion diseases such as Mad Cow Disease raises concerns about the potential for cross-species transmission, making it a subject of close monitoring and research in the fields of wildlife management and public health.
